In many ways, the Chicago Bears have already had a dream first season under coach Ben Johnson in 2025. They've won 10 games for the first time since 2018, and are really close to clinching their first playoff berth since 2020. They could end the 2025 season as NFC North champions, too.
D’Marco Jackson felt he just needed a chance to play. He found that opportunity in Chicago. Jackson was named NFC Defensive Player of the Week on Wednesday in another special moment for the third-year linebacker who stepped up when the Bears were hit hard by injuries at his position.

In Week 16, Jordan Love and the Green Bay Packers meet the Chicago Bears at 8:20 p.m. ET on Saturday at Soldier Field. Love, in his last game, posted this statline: 24-of-40 (60%), 276 yards, 1 TD, 2 INTs; 3 carries, 29 yards.
